WOW…it has been almost 2 years since I last did baked eggs in a tin recipe and while I loved by baked eggs two years ago, I love these baked eggs even more. Why is that you may ask, well, I have had some healthy issues recently and decided to change my eating habits wherever I could. My original recipe included cheese, prosciutto, scallions and other choice ingredients, for this recipe I simplified and made it a little healthier, I used ham (or turkey), a small amount of pesto and that’s it! It’s the same concept as my original recipe and here is how I did it!
Just like my other recipe for baked eggs, I placed a piece of turkey (and ham) and used it as my holder for the baked eggs
I put a 1/4 teaspoon of pesto in each cup and using a toothpick I swirled it around, this way there would be flavor in every bite
in the ham baked eggs, I put some chopped sun dried tomatoes and swirled it around as well
for the turkey I used artichoke hearts (all of the ingredients I had at home)
a little black pepper and this is how my tray looked prior to baking…no cheese for this recipe as I was keeping it really healthy!
and after 18 minutes
I removed the baked eggs from the pan…the ham cooked up a lot better than the turkey as you can see from the photo, even with the same baking times
I had a soft yolk, so when I would reheat they would cook up again
According to my program from MacGourmet, each serving is under 150 calories, total fat is under 5g and protein is 13 grams…not too bad for a delicious and easy breakfast! This healthy recipe for baked eggs is high in protein thanks to the mean and egg, low in carbs as there is no cheese or fatty meats. I would not omit the pesto as you need it for flavor since there is no cheese but if you wanted to omit the sun dried tomatoes or the artichoke hearts that would be fine.

Every year for Mother’s Day, my children make this healthy stuffed French toast with raspberries for me. I found the recipe long ago, made some modifications and then asked them to make it, on their own, and I have loved it ever since. My children usually use only fresh raspberries but you can add blackberries or strawberries as well.
Whip the eggs with milk, honey and cinnamon
remove the crusts from the bread
dip the bread into the egg mixture
place the bread into a muffin tin and press gently into the muffin tin to form the cup, do this for each piece
bake and remove from the oven, meanwhile, in a small bowl mix your ricotta cheese with orange zest
add a small amount of the ricotta cheese to each cup
add the fruit and serve
Not only is this recipe a little healthier than the traditional stuffed french toast, it also is beautiful when served. Whether you make this for your mom on Mother’s day or just because, I know you will enjoy this recipe, especially if you are looking for something a little healthier…Enjoy!

One morning Kelsi and I were just hanging out and we were looking up images on Pinterest for egg dishes. We had seen many recipes using bacon with eggs and then baked in a cupcake pan, so we decided to create our own recipe for healthy baked eggs by using what we had on hand (we did not have bacon on hand).
This is a great recipe for healthy baked eggs that you can make for a large group and as you can customize it to your own likings as well. I only made six as it was all the eggs I had on hand but my cupcake pan can do 30.
So basically you take your baking pan and spray it, put your favorite deli meats (I used prosciutto and turkey as it’s what I had on hand) in the pan and cover the pan completely with the meat, 1 per each cup
We broke each egg in a separate dish to avoid egg shells
and then we put the egg on top of the deli meat, yes that’s Kelsi helping me 🙂
then we cut up of our favorite toppings like cheese, cheese and chives
we seasoned our eggs and then we put our favorite mixes on each egg
we covered with chives and added mozzarella cheese on some
we baked them in the oven, look how crispy the edges got on the deli meats
removed them and served
This is a great dish to make if you are entertaining and you want something a little personal and unique. It can be modified to your likings and can be made in large batches. Your guests will love them, I promise! Here is another recipe I did for healthy baked eggs!

When September hits, immediately I crave apple pie, I love a good apple pie, especially one with ice cream…YUM. While I know it’s not September…you need to know that I just couldn’t wait for something “apple”. So, I had to make my apple pie granola. I just love this recipe…and I love granola. I can eat granola with some milk in the morning or some yogurt in the afternoon, as a snack and sometimes I eat granola as a little snack late at night.
You will find this granola recipe is very different then your traditional recipes as this one tastes like an apple pie. It even starts out with apple juice that you concentrate, I’m not saying that this is a super healthy recipe, but it doesn’t use as much oil as some that I have made before. I made this apple pie granola recipe yesterday and Kelsi came home and nibbled on some of it…she was so cute as she’s like “mom it feels like Christmas with this granola”, I think it’s all that cinnamon!
Traditionally I tend to use cranberries and blueberries, in this recipe I use dehydrated apples that I chop, it adds great texture.
So, I mixed my nuts with the seasonings
I took my whole dehydrated apple
and chopped it up
mixed my oatmeal, nuts, seasonings and chopped dehydrated apples in a bowl and tossed
I added the apple juice, oil and honey and tossed again
I placed it on my lined sheet and sprinkled my brown sugar and coconut on top
I baked it for 10 minutes and tossed…see how “wet” it looks?
10 more minutes…still “wet”
10 more minutes…all done!
I let it cool off completely before I put it in my beautiful glass dish.
I know you will like this very simple and easy recipe!
